Output fbfb438cea169d696907fd0523c210cd58d619607505e1b5b016bcc8147d0a8f:0

value
877500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e539df18a2612024070483a38309853b2fe8cc4d OP_EQUAL
address
3Nb3zTEZPT2Uqa7ZLfnNLZQZJTRaWQhSSL
transaction
fbfb438cea169d696907fd0523c210cd58d619607505e1b5b016bcc8147d0a8f
confirmations
258150
spent
true